Rating: ★★★★★ 4.7 / 5 (13 Reviews)
Element Smart Roofing is a Smart Home Installation located in Element Smart Roofing, 1813 130th Ave NE Ste 110, Bellevue, WA 98005
You can reach Element Smart Roofing through the contact information provided on our page. You can also access our location using Google Maps.
Address: Element Smart Roofing, 1813 130th Ave NE Ste 110, Bellevue, WA 98005 Bellevue, WA Bellevue
Phone: +14259683000
Website: Go to website